The Problem of Paper Recycling: Density and Efficiency

Loose waste paper takes up enormous space in trucks and warehouses. Without a hydraulic press, the typical density of loose paper is below 150 kg/m³, which increases transport costs and reduces storage capacity. Recycling companies need equipment that raises density to 400-700 kg/m³ to optimize logistics. Additionally, process efficiency (tons per hour) determines the profitability of the operation.

Step-by-Step Process: How a Hydraulic Press for Waste Paper Works

  1. Feeding: Waste paper is placed on a conveyor belt (12000 to 14000 mm long) that carries it to the feed opening (e.g., 2000×1100 mm).
  2. Compression: The main cylinder (80 to 250 tons of force) compresses the material inside the chamber. Hydraulic pressure ranges from 18 to 30.5 MPa depending on the model.
  3. Tying: The system ties the bales with wire (4 to 5 units, gauge 6#-10#) automatically (QT models) or manually (BD models).
  4. Ejection: The finished bale (typical size 1100×850×1700 mm to 1100×1250×1800 mm) exits the machine ready for transport.
  5. Cooling: Models include a water cooling system or oil cooler for continuous operation.
